Vimy Ridge is a locality in Cochrane, Ontario, Canada. It is classified as a small locality. Vimy Ridge is located at 48.4922°N, 80.3883°W. It observes Eastern Time (UTC−5 / −4). Postal code area: P0K.
Vimy Ridge rises as a quiet elevation in the northern landscape, defined by the modest, persistent flow of the Pike River nearby. It lies 7.5 km south-east of Matheson, ON (from Matheson, ON: bearing 131°T), and is situated 14.5 km south-east of Watabeag.
